Aug 19, Dambulla: The 4th match of the triangular ODI series between Sri Lanka and New Zealand at the Dambulla International Stadium was abandoned today due to pouring rain.
New Zealand won the toss and opted to bat but the match was abandoned before bowling a single ball.
The match will be held tomorrow, on the reserve day, at the same venue and it will be a new toss.
New Zealand, India, and Sri Lanka each have won once after two matches but the hosts are at the bottom of the point table as both New Zealand and India have secured a bonus point each.
Each side is scheduled to play against the other two and the top two teams in the point table will be qualified for the final on August 28.
